WAM Microcap Notes Receivable Calculation

Notes Receivable is an unconditional promise to receive a definite sum of money at a future date(s) within one year of the balance sheet date or the normal operating cycle, whichever is longer.

WAM Microcap Business Description

Address 1 Farrer Place, Level 26, Governor Phillip Tower, Sydney, NSW, AUS, 2000
WAM Microcap Ltd is an investment company based in Australia. Its investment objectives are to deliver a stream of fully franked dividends, provide capital growth in the medium-to-long term, and preserve capital. The company is engaged in making investments in listed companies, and provides investors access to a portfolio of undervalued micro-cap growth companies with a market capitalisation of less than 300 million dollars at the time of acquisition. WAM Microcap also provides exposure to relative value arbitrage and market mispricing opportunities.
